Output 84f74a7efdf1faf861278240b9eda3d0579e4e55885a61391dd1145dbf1b6ec7:0
- value
- 23248437
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f60b8c826ebfa96f0b90ed72046e8ff81cbe435
- address
- bc1qrast3jpxa0afdu9epmtjq3hgl7quhep4w2yxlk
- transaction
- 84f74a7efdf1faf861278240b9eda3d0579e4e55885a61391dd1145dbf1b6ec7
- confirmations
- 286
- spent
- true